# Approvals: Nightfall Backfill Scheduler

So you want to touch the scheduler that runs our nightly backfills? Great, but read this first. Any change to the cron window or retry policy needs a ticket plus one approval from the data platform rotation. Changes to partition ordering need two approvals, because we've been burned before (ask about the Great Double-Backfill of last spring). Dry-run mode is your friend; use it. For anything ambiguous, escalate to the scheduler's designated owner.

signatory, kahip-bajeg: Novmir Kasvan

Clock skew between Bramleaf build agents causes artifact timestamps to disagree, which breaks release-candidate ordering. All agents must sync against the internal time source every boot; drift over 200ms fails the preflight check. If a build is rejected for skew, re-run preflight — do not override. Historical skew graphs live on the infra dashboard. Release managers who see repeated failures on the same agent should report the hostname to the agent-fleet team at the address below.

billing contact of fajog-fafop = fraox.istdor@nelvrosys.corp

Minutes — Management Meeting, Harvane Group

Present: full management committee. Topic: Q3 cash-flow forecast. Net inflow projected up eight percent on Delvan contract renewals. Receivables aging improved. Capex deferred on the Ashward facility. Risk flagged: currency exposure in the Lorenthal market. Action: treasury to present hedging options at next session. Board approval requested for revised forecast. The confidential planning note is recorded below.

internal memo for tagef-hadup: Gross margin on Ulaath came in at 15 percent against a plan of 5 percent. Only 7 of the 120 pilot accounts renewed Ulaath, so a churn review is set for October 15.